Horse Gin, Castlemain Mill, Forest of Dean
Situated in the middle of the Forest of Dean and the quiet village of Parkend, Gloucestershire, Horse Gin offers fully equipped self-catering accommodation all year round. Horse Gin is named after an old local coal shaft as the owners main house, Castlemain Mill, on the same site was previously the Parkend Deep Navigation Collieries office. Parkend is a popular tourist village with two great pubs, village shop/post office with the Postage Stamp cafe, Dean Cycle Hire (including electric bikes) and café. Ride a steam train to Lydney and visit the historic docks with amazing views over the River Severn or come for the Dean Forest Railway Footplate experience or the popular family events Paw Patrol, Thomas and Peppa Pig. There is an amazing range of birdlife around Parkend including Buzzards, Goshawks and the elusive Hawfinch and Dipper with RSPB Nagshead a short walk from our cottage. Peregrine Falcons can be seen at the top of Symonds Yat and the RSPB are often there with their telescope to show you the best viewpoint. Enjoy sitting around the chimnea listening to the owls, watch the bats and even catch the swallows nesting and calling to each other. Parkend is the start of the Family Cycle trail extension and you can ride to Pedalabikeway in about 15 mins (call it a warmup!) and then experience the thrill of the Verderers or Freeminer Trails, alternatively continue of the easier Family Trail 11mile loop.
